Having left school in July 2016, we sought to have a Gap Year with a difference; not wanting to sit on a beach in Thailand for 3 months, we set about planning this trip.
We intend to journey from the UK to China along the route of the Silk road.
On this 3 month long trip, we will be taking in the sites of the Ancient cities of Samarkand and Tashkent whilst also crossing the vast Central Asian Steppe. Unsupported, we will be alone on the road, navigating mountains and deserts as we journey east towards our goal.
